T20 World Cup: Mohammad Rizwan, Babar Azam keep Pakistan alive

TOI Sports Desk

Crucial Partnership

Mohammad Rizwan and Babar Azam put on a match-winning second-wicket partnership of 63 as Pakistan reached their target of 107 with 15 balls to spare.

Rizwan's Steady Hand

Opener Rizwan finished undefeated on 53 off 53 balls with two fours and a six for his 29th T20 international half-century, while Babar made 33 off as many deliveries with one four and a six.

A Turnaround Victory

The victory came after 2009 champions Pakistan had lost both their first two Group A fixtures.

Overcoming Setbacks

A stunning super-over humiliation at the hands of the USA was followed by a six-run loss to bitter rivals India in a game where they failed to chase down 120-run target.

Importance of the Win

Tuesday's win at the same Nassau County International Stadium where they came up short against India may still not be enough to secure a place in the second round Super Eights.

Current standings

Pakistan have two points with one game left, while India and the United States both have four points from two wins apiece and remain favourites to progress to the next stage.

Babar says

"We needed this win," said Babar, who explained that Pakistan had been keen to reach their target within 14 overs to overhaul the USA's better run-rate.

Mohammad Amir

Pakistan fast bowler Mohammad Amir, who was named man of the match for his 2-13 off four overs, added: "That was a much-needed win to be honest. One more win and who knows?"
